Представьте, что вы потеряли ключ от сейфа с важными документами. Примерно так же ощущается потеря ключевого файла VeraCrypt – особенно если диск зашифрован только с его помощью, без пароля. К сожалению, здесь нет волшебной кнопки «восстановить», но давайте разберёмся, почему это так и какие варианты остаются.
Почему ключевой файл нельзя «реконструировать»
Ключевые файлы в VeraCrypt – это не просто текстовые документы или наборы символов. Они генерируются из случайных данных, которые не связаны с версией программы, метаданными диска или другими предсказуемыми параметрами (вот почему попытки найти закономерности бессмысленны). Например, если вы использовали файл размером 64 КБ, VeraCrypt берёт его содержимое, «перемешивает» через алгоритмы SHA-512 и получает итоговый ключ для AES.
Важный момент: даже если два файла отличаются на один байт, их хеши будут полностью разными. Это исключает возможность подбора ключа по аналогии с паролями (где иногда помогает замена «o» на «0» или добавление восклицательного знака).
«Попытка восстановить ключевой файл – это как искать иголку в стоге сена, которого ещё не существует», – примерно так описывают ситуацию специалисты по криптографии.
Что делать, если файл утерян
Первое правило: не паниковать. Даже если шансы малы, стоит проверить все возможные варианты:
- Поиск резервных копий. Проверьте облачные хранилища, внешние диски, старые ноутбуки – иногда ключевые файлы сохраняются в папках по умолчанию (например, C:UsersВаше_имяDocumentsVeraCrypt ).
- Анализ истории действий. Если вы использовали файл для шифрования недавно, посмотрите журналы программ (например, Total Commander или FileZilla) – возможно, путь к нему сохранился в кэше.
- Проверка контрольных сумм. Если у вас есть хеш исходного файла (скажем, через sha512sum keyfile.dat), можно попробовать найти его в других местах.
Кстати, некоторые пользователи пытаются использовать программы для восстановления удалённых файлов вроде Recuva. Но если файл был перезаписан или удалён давно, шансы близки к нулю.
Почему брутфорс – не выход
Теоретически, можно попробовать перебрать все возможные комбинации ключевого файла. Но давайте посчитаем: для файла размером 1 КБ количество вариантов будет равно 2^(8192) – это число с сотнями нулей. Даже квантовые компьютеры (которые пока существуют только в лабораториях) не справятся с таким объёмом.
Важно: не доверяйте сервисам, которые обещают «взломать VeraCrypt». В лучшем случае это мошенники, в худшем – попытка украсть ваши данные.
Как избежать проблем в будущем
- Всегда создавайте несколько копий ключевых файлов и храните их на разных носителях (флешка + облако + бумажный носитель с QR-кодом).
- Используйте комбинацию пароля и ключевого файла. Так даже при потере файла у вас останется шанс восстановить доступ.
- Добавьте напоминания в календарь для проверки актуальности резервных копий (например, раз в 3 месяца).
Если данные на диске критически важны, обратитесь к профессионалам – но будьте готовы, что даже они вряд ли смогут помочь. Иногда проще смириться с утратой и начать использовать более надёжную систему резервирования.
И помните: шифрование защищает не только от злоумышленников, но и от нашей собственной забывчивости. Не пренебрегайте правилами цифровой гигиены – они экономят нервы и время.